Cost of Natural Stone Repairs
Understanding the factors influencing the cost of natural stone repairs helps property owners plan effectively. From the type of stone to the extent of damage, various elements contribute to the overall expense involved in restoring natural stone surfaces.

Different stones like marble, granite, and limestone vary in repair costs due to their unique properties and availability.

Minor chips or cracks are less costly to repair compared to extensive surface replacements or structural repairs.

Repairs in hard-to-reach areas or intricate designs generally incur higher labor and material costs.
Factor | Estimated Cost Range |
---|---|
Minor crack filling | $150 - $400 |
Surface polishing | $200 - $600 |
Complete stone replacement | $1,000 - $5,000 |
Structural repair | $2,500 - $10,000 |
Sealing and protective coatings | $100 - $300 |
The cost of repairing natural stone surfaces can vary significantly based on the scope of work. Minor repairs such as crack filling or surface polishing are relatively affordable and quick to complete, often fitting within a few hundred dollars. These repairs typically involve less labor and material, making them suitable for small-scale issues. On the other hand, extensive damage requiring complete replacement or structural reinforcement can escalate costs into thousands of dollars, especially if the stone is rare or intricate in design.
Additional factors such as the complexity of the installation, the type of stone, and the geographic location of the project influence overall expenses. Professional assessment is recommended to accurately estimate costs and ensure high-quality repair work. Proper maintenance and timely repairs can prevent more costly restorations in the future, preserving the aesthetic and structural integrity of natural stone features.

Repairing chipped or damaged edges involves precision work and may cost between $200 and $700 depending on complexity.

Polishing interior surfaces can range from $300 to $800, enhancing shine and smoothness.

Filling cracks or chips inside natural stone surfaces typically costs $150 to $500, depending on size.
Service | Average Price Range |
---|---|
Marble Restoration | $500 - $2,500 |
Granite Repair | $400 - $2,000 |
Limestone Restoration | $600 - $3,000 |
Slate Repair | $300 - $1,500 |
Travertine Restoration | $400 - $2,200 |
Stone Sealing | $100 - $300 |
Surface Honing | $250 - $900 |
Structural Reinforcement | $1,000 - $6,000 |
Cleaning and Polishing | $200 - $1,000 |
Custom Restoration Projects | $1,500 - $8,000 |
